The Cat Who Found a Star Hat
Luna was no ordinary cat. While other cats chased mice and napped in sunbeams, Luna chased moonbeams and napped on clouds—or at least, she pretended to. Her imagination was bigger than the sky.
One afternoon, while exploring the attic, Luna discovered something extraordinary. Tucked behind an old trunk sat a shimmering purple hat, embroidered with silver stars that actually twinkled. Luna's golden eyes widened. This wasn't just any hat—it hummed with magic.
Curious, Luna batted at the hat with her paw. WHOOSH! Suddenly, she wasn't in the attic anymore.
Luna stood before a magnificent golden pyramid that stretched endlessly upward into lavender skies. The pyramid's surface rippled like liquid sunshine, and strange symbols glowed softly along its edges.
"Welcome, small friend," echoed a mysterious voice. From the pyramid's shadow emerged Bast, an ancient Egyptian cat with jewel-like eyes and fur that sparkled like the night sky. "I am the Keeper. We have been waiting for someone with your courage."
"Waiting for me?" Luna meowed, her tail twitching with excitement.
"The Great Pyramid holds the secret of happiness," Bast explained, "but only a curious heart can unlock it. Many have tried—pharaohs, explorers, scholars—but they sought treasure, not understanding. You seek something else."
Luna thought carefully. "I seek adventure—and friends."
Bast smiled. "Then you shall find both."
Together, the two cats climbed the pyramid's glowing steps. Each step revealed a memory: Luna's first friendship with a lonely kitten, the time she shared her food with a hungry stray, the day she comforted a crying child.
At the top, Luna found not gold or jewels, but something magical: a reflection in a silver pool showing all the lives she had touched with kindness.
"The real treasure," Bast whispered, "is what you give away."
Luna understood. She touched her nose to Bast's nose in gratitude. When she opened her eyes, she was back in the attic, the star hat now fitted perfectly on her head.
From that day on, Luna wore her magical hat proudly. She discovered that every act of kindness made the stars on her hat shine brighter—and the more it shined, the more friends she made.
The pyramid had taught her the greatest secret of all: the most wonderful adventures are the ones you share, and the best magic lives in a kind heart.
